## Escalation: Cron Migration

Hey — quick context before you touch anything. We're midway through moving the old Brindleworks cron jobs onto the Flowrelay workflow engine, so some jobs exist in both places. If a job double-fires or goes silent, check the migration tracker first to see which system owns it that week. Pause the *old* cron side, never the Flowrelay side, unless the tracker says otherwise. Can't tell who owns it, or something's actively breaking? Escalate straight to the migration squad at the address below.

alerts address for kafof-bagag: kasael@olvarqdyn.corp

Ledgerhall runs three environments: dev, staging, and production. Bulk edits in the admin table behave differently in each: dev applies changes immediately with no audit trail, staging enforces the same two-step confirmation as production but writes to a scratch database, and production requires a second approver for any bulk edit touching more than fifty rows. New team members should practice bulk edits in staging first, since mistakes there are recoverable. Each environment's behavior is governed by the settings below.

settings of tahog-kagag:
[holmir]
port = 9200
team = fraox
host = holmir.ordinstack.corp
region = upper-3
access_code = ac_bfb93d
timeout_ms = 1000

**Item 14 — Cold storage archival.** Confirm that all Frostvault buckets older than 18 months have been moved to the archive tier before the release freeze. Verify lifecycle rules ran on the Tanwick cluster and record the completion timestamp in the audit log. Any exceptions must be approved by the person named below.

approver of hahog-hahap = Ulaath Praael